NEWBERRY — Wayne Fulmer, 68, widower of Linda Goings Fulmer, died Tuesday, Dec. 11, 2012, at Newberry County Memorial Hospital.

Born on May 26, 1944, in Newberry, he was a son of the late Marvin “Bunch” and Virginia Miller Fulmer. He was retired from the S.C. National Guard and from paint and body work. Mr. Fulmer loved his grandchildren and dirt track racing.

He is survived by sons, Kevin (Nicole) Fulmer of Little Mountain, Kyle (Rachel) Fulmer of Pomaria and Kory Fulmer of Newberry; sisters, Brenda Cromer and Darlene Blackmon both of Newberry; grandchildren, K.J.Fulmer, Kadyn Fulmer, Heather Nobles and Kyle Fulmer, Jr.. He was predeceased by a sister, Sherri Meetze.

Funeral services will be held at 3 p.m. Friday, Dec. 14, 2012, at the McSwain-Evans Funeral Home Chapel. Burial will follow in Rosemont Cemetery. Visitation will be Thursday from 6–8 p.m. at McSwain-Evans Funeral Home. Memorials may be made toward the funeral expenses at 1724 Main Street, Newberry, SC 29108.
